Understanding Synovial Fluid

Synovial fluid is a viscous, non-Newtonian fluid found in the cavities of synovial joints. Its primary roles are critical for joint health and function:

  • Lubrication: It reduces friction between the articular cartilages during movement, preventing wear and tear.
  • Shock Absorption: It distributes pressure evenly across the joint surfaces, protecting them from impact.
  • Nutrient Transport: It supplies nutrients to the avascular articular cartilage and removes waste products.
  • Waste Removal: It helps clear debris from the joint space.

Composed primarily of water, hyaluronic acid, lubricin, proteins, and electrolytes, its quantity and quality are vital for optimal joint performance.

Primary Factors Decreasing Synovial Fluid

Several key factors can lead to a reduction in the volume or efficacy of synovial fluid:

  • Aging: As we age, the body's ability to produce hyaluronic acid, a key component responsible for synovial fluid's viscosity and lubricating properties, naturally declines. This leads to thinner, less effective fluid, increasing friction within the joint.
  • Dehydration: Synovial fluid is approximately 95% water. Insufficient fluid intake directly impacts the body's ability to maintain adequate synovial fluid volume. Chronic dehydration can lead to a reduction in overall fluid levels throughout the body, including within joint capsules.
  • Lack of Movement or Immobility: Joints are designed to move. Movement is crucial for circulating synovial fluid throughout the joint capsule and for stimulating the synovial membrane to produce more fluid. Prolonged immobility, such as during bed rest or due to a sedentary lifestyle, can lead to:
    • Reduced Synovial Fluid Production: The synovial membrane becomes less active.
    • Decreased Fluid Circulation: Nutrients are not efficiently delivered to the cartilage, and waste products accumulate.
    • Cartilage Atrophy: Cartilage, which relies on synovial fluid for nutrition, can begin to degrade without adequate movement.
  • Inflammatory Joint Conditions:
    • Osteoarthritis (OA): This degenerative joint disease involves the breakdown of articular cartilage. As cartilage degrades, inflammatory mediators are released into the joint space, which can alter the composition and reduce the quantity of synovial fluid. The fluid often becomes less viscous and loses its lubricating properties.
    • Rheumatoid Arthritis (RA): An autoimmune disease where the immune system attacks the synovium (the lining of the joint capsule). This causes chronic inflammation, leading to a thickened, inflamed synovial membrane that produces abnormal, less effective synovial fluid. The inflammatory process can also lead to fluid effusions, but the quality of the fluid for lubrication and nutrition is compromised.
    • Other Inflammatory Arthritides: Conditions like gout or psoriatic arthritis also involve joint inflammation, which can disrupt the normal production and function of synovial fluid.
  • Joint Injury or Trauma: Acute injuries, such as fractures, ligament tears, or meniscal damage, can lead to immediate inflammation and swelling (effusion). While initially there might be an increase in fluid (often blood or inflammatory exudate mixed with synovial fluid), the long-term consequences of severe trauma can include chronic inflammation and structural changes that impair the synovial membrane's ability to produce healthy, functional synovial fluid.
  • Certain Medications (Indirect Effects): While no medication directly "dries up" synovial fluid, long-term use of some medications, particularly corticosteroids administered directly into the joint, can have complex effects on joint tissues. While they reduce inflammation, repeated injections are not without risk and can potentially affect cartilage health over time, indirectly impacting the environment that supports healthy synovial fluid.

Consequences of Decreased Synovial Fluid

A reduction in the quantity or quality of synovial fluid has significant negative impacts on joint health:

  • Increased Friction: Without adequate lubrication, joint surfaces rub against each other, accelerating cartilage wear.
  • Pain and Stiffness: Friction and cartilage degradation lead to discomfort, especially during movement.
  • Reduced Range of Motion: Joint movement becomes restricted and painful.
  • Accelerated Cartilage Degeneration: Lack of nutrient supply and increased friction hasten the breakdown of articular cartilage, potentially leading to or worsening osteoarthritis.
  • Impaired Shock Absorption: The joint loses its ability to effectively absorb impact, making it more vulnerable to damage.

Strategies to Support Synovial Fluid Health

While some factors like aging are unavoidable, several strategies can help maintain or improve synovial fluid health:

  • Regular, Moderate Movement: Engage in low-impact activities like walking, swimming, cycling, or elliptical training. Movement stimulates the synovial membrane and circulates synovial fluid, delivering nutrients to cartilage. Avoid prolonged immobility.
  • Stay Hydrated: Drink plenty of water throughout the day. Adequate hydration is fundamental for maintaining the volume and viscosity of all body fluids, including synovial fluid.
  • Balanced Nutrition: Consume an anti-inflammatory diet rich in fruits, vegetables, lean proteins, and healthy fats (e.g., omega-3 fatty acids found in fish). Nutrients like Vitamin C (for collagen synthesis) and Vitamin D (for overall joint health) are important.
  • Maintain a Healthy Weight: Excess body weight places additional stress on weight-bearing joints (knees, hips, spine), potentially accelerating cartilage wear and increasing inflammatory responses that can affect synovial fluid.
  • Joint Protection: Use proper body mechanics during lifting and daily activities. Avoid repetitive, high-impact movements that can stress joints unnecessarily.
  • Consider Supplements (with caution): While research is mixed and individual results vary, some people find relief with supplements like glucosamine, chondroitin, or oral hyaluronic acid. Always consult a healthcare professional before starting any supplement regimen. Intra-articular hyaluronic acid injections are a medical treatment for osteoarthritis that directly supplements the fluid.
